What is The GQAL Level 2 National Certificate for Personal Licence Holders?
One of three qualifications available which is a requirement to apply for a Personal Licence to sell or authorise the sale of alcohol in conjunction with a Premises Licence.
Q Who should take the GQAL Level 2 National Certificate for Personal Licence Holders?
A. The GQAL Level 2 National Certificate for Personal Licence Holders is a nationally recognised qualification for anyone wishing to apply for a Personal Licence to authorise the retail sale of alcohol on licensed premises.
- The qualification is assessed by multiple choice examination paper. Under normal circumstances same day results and a free same day re-sit are available. The examination has one section of 50 questions and one overall pass mark - candidates must answer 35/50 questions (70%) correctly.
- The GQAL NCPLH offers candidates same day results and a free same day re-sit (under normal working day circumstances) and a fully comprehensive ready reference handbook.
- The GQAL NCPLH offers a unique comprehensive Translated Glossary of Terms taken exclusively from the Licensing Act 2003, question bank and handbook, for candidates who have English as their Second Language. Translations in Tamil, Polish and Turkish are available with other languages following, subject to demand. An English version is also available.
- The GQAL NCPLH also offers a unique Translated Dictionary (again in languages as above). The words are translated within their cultural meanings of the language, providing the foreign candidate with ease of understanding.
- Both the Glossary and the Dictionary can be used during Tuition and Self-Study. The Dictionary can be used in the examination.

The GQAL Level 2 National Certificate for Personal Licence Holders is both QCA and DCMS approved and has been written and designed to a specification, as laid down by the regulatory authorities. It meets all the statutory requirements of the Licensing Act 2003.
CATEGORIES OF LICENSED PREMISES
The GQAL NCPLH is applicable to applicants for Personal Licences who want to work in any Premises Licenced business which authorises the Sale of Alcohol, for example:
- Supermarkets
- Off-Licences
- Restaurants
- Hotels
- Bars
- Pubs
- Casinos
- Leisure Parks
- Nightclubs
- Entertainment Establishments
- Sports and Social Clubs
- Convenience Stores
- Florists (alcohol provided with flowers)
- Petrol Stations (selling alcohol)
- All others requiring a Premises Licence.

Under the new Licensing Act 2003, anyone authorising the retail sale of alcohol will have to hold a Personal Licence.
To obtain a new Personal Licence, applicants must hold a licensing qualification that is both:
- Qualifications and Curriculum Authority (QCA) accredited and
- Government approved (accredited by the Department of Culture, Media and Sport, DCMS).
Q How is the GQAL Level 2 National Certificate for Personal Licence Holders assessed?
A. The qualification is awarded after passing a multiple choice examination. On a normal working day qualification rules allow for candidates to receive their results on the same day as the examination and to undertake a free same day resit if the pass mark is not achieved. The examination has one section of 50 questions and one overall pass mark - candidates must answer 35/50 questions (70%) correctly.
